Charging forward! NIO takes battery swaps to new heights with 136,748 exchanges in just 24 hours

EV Central

The NIO Group has chimed in Chinese New Year by performing an incredible 136,748 battery swaps over a 24-hour period, setting a new record for the brand. Set on February 3, the new six-figure record was set by NIO’s 3106 battery swap stations dotted throughout China, with the car-maker averaging an astonishing 5698 batteries-per-hour. On average, that means each battery swap station is responsible for 44 swaps.

World EV Sales - Full Year 2024

EV Sales

Over 17 million EVs were sold in 2024 globally, a 26% jump regarding 2023! (And some media spent the whole year saying that EV sales were going down.) A few numbers for context: - China grew 30% YoY and is now at 48% PEV share(!) - The USA grew 9% YoY in 2024 - Sales indeed stagnated in Europe (-1%). -.But the Rest of the World grew 27% YoY! So regardless of what happens in the USA and Europe, the EV Revolution is happening.

Future GM EVs might be able to juggle two charge ports at once

Baua Electric

General Motors is looking at different ways to utilize electric-vehicle bidirectional charging capability and multiple charge ports, a newly surfaced patent filing shows. Published by the United States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O) Dec. 26, 2024, after being filing by GM Jun. 22, 2023, the document deals less with specific hardware and more with usage schemes and control strategiesand how to balance current in and out of different charge ports.

Advanced Magnet Manufacturing Begins in the United States

Cars That Think

In mid-January, a top United States materials company announced that it had started to manufacture rare earth magnets. It was important newsthere are no large U.S. makers of the neodymium magnets that underpin huge and vitally important commercial and defense industries, including electric vehicles. But it created barely a ripple during a particularly loud and stormy time in U.S. trade relations.

Tesla building battery repair facility near Collie Megapack project

Teslarati

Tesla is deploying a new battery repair facility in Australia near one of its Megapack storage sites, as stage two of the facility continues to make progress. The grid- and home-scale battery repair facility is being built at the site of the Neoen Collie energy storage site in Western Australia , which is currently in phase two of construction as it aims to boost capacity to 560 MW/2,240 MWh.
